Two arrested on drug charges in Fairfield

FAIRFIELD, NJ — Two men were arrested on drug charges following a traffic stop on Passaic Avenue on March 31, 2026.

Joseph Pabon, 22, of Clifton, and Santiago Cardonavilla, 23, of Paterson, were taken into custody after Officer Ryan Cleary stopped a blue Honda Accord for a motor vehicle violation at approximately 10:38 p.m.

Officer Cleary observed several open containers of marijuana inside the vehicle while speaking with the driver and passengers.

Corporal Jeffrey Dean, Officer Sean McCormack and Officer Louis Bisciotti arrived on scene to assist.

Police said Pabon was sweating profusely and extremely energetic during the stop, moving around and unable to remain still in the vehicle.

The occupants were asked to step out of the vehicle so officers could investigate further.

Police said Pabon provided two different accounts of the night’s events while officers spoke with him.

A search of the vehicle revealed a bag containing a pink powdery substance known as “Tusi,” also commonly known as “2C” or “Pink Cocaine.”

Drug paraphernalia was also located, including a scale and small, clear baggies commonly used to package illegal drugs.

Pabon was placed under arrest.

Police said Cardonavilla had pink powder residue in his nose and was also placed under arrest.

The driver was released from the scene.

Both men were transported to police headquarters for processing.

Pabon was charged with distribution of cocaine, possession of cocaine, drug paraphernalia and having open containers of marijuana in the vehicle.

Cardonavilla was charged with being under the influence.

Pabon was transported to the Essex County Jail pending a first appearance, while Cardonavilla was released pending an initial appearance at the Fairfield Municipal Court.
